How do I customize my mouse on my iPad?

If you use a mouse or trackpad with iPad, you can change the appearance of the pointer by adjusting its color, shape, size, scrolling speed, and more. Go to Settings > Accessibility > Pointer Control, then adjust any of the following: Increase Contrast. Automatically Hide Pointer.

What can you do with programmable buttons on a mouse?

The side buttons on gaming mice are called programmable buttons. They are used to carry out in-game commands with the press of a button thus eliminating the need to use or memorize difficult hotkeys. Each button can be assigned or programmed to perform specific game actions.

How do I scroll down with mouse on iPad?

How to set iPad scroll direction

  1. Open the Settings app on your iOS device with iOS or iPadOS 13.4.
  2. Choose General from the list.
  3. Depending on your accessory, tap Trackpad or Trackpad & Mouse.
  4. On the adjustment screen that appears, enable or disable the toggle Natural Scrolling.

How do I remap my mouse?

To reassign a button across all applications

  1. Using the mouse that you want to configure, start Microsoft Mouse and Keyboard Center.
  2. Select basic settings.
  3. Select the button that you want to reassign.
  4. In the list of the button that you want to reassign, select a command. To disable a button, select Disable this button.

Can you scroll with Apple mouse on iPad?

Navigate your iPad You can adjust how quickly the pointer moves, along with other trackpad and mouse settings. iPadOS doesn’t support scrolling or other gestures with Apple Magic Mouse (1st generation) or Magic Trackpad (1st generation).

How do you navigate on an iPad with a bluetooth mouse?

Navigate your iPad. When you connect a Bluetooth mouse or trackpad to your iPad, a circular pointer appears on the display. Move the mouse or swipe on the trackpad just as you would with a desktop or notebook computer. You can adjust how quickly the pointer moves, along with other trackpad and mouse settings.
